SWIM Resources
― ICAO Doc 9750 Global Air Navigation Plan;
― ICAO Doc 9854 Global ATM Operational Concept
― ICAO Annex 15 Information services
― ICAO Doc 10039 SWIM concept manual
― ICAO ASBU_2016;
― ICAO Circular 335 ATM SDM;
― ICAO Civil/Military Cooperation in Air Traffic Management (Circular 330 AN/189);
― ICAO APAC Navigation Plan;
― European ATM technological plans and other regions equivalents
― SESAR fact sheets 2015 ISRM;
― EUROCONTROL SWIM CONOPS;
― ATM Master Plan
― AIRN website (AIXM, FIXM, WXXM, …)
― CANSO reference and guidance material on SWIM
― ACI reference and guidance material on SWIM
